Step 2: Add bot to channel (silent killer)
Most common silent failure. Slack installs apps to the workspace without joining channels. The pairing DM (Step 5) works because DMs auto-route, but a channel test message (Step 6) hits silence — the bot literally isn't in the channel to see the event.
Walk the user:
- Open Slack → navigate to the target channel.
- Click the channel name (top of the panel) → Integrations tab.
- Click Add an App → select your bot.
- Confirm: the bot appears in the channel's member list.
Private channels need explicit invitation. If multiple channels, repeat. Wait for confirmation before proceeding.

Mode: doctor
Health check an existing install. Reports a structured pass/fail per check,
no mutations. Suggests /slack-channel:install repair if fixable issues
are found.
Doctor dependencies
The doctor checks below shell out to curl and jq. curl is preinstalled
on virtually every dev system; jq may not be. Verify before running:
command -v curl >/dev/null && command -v jq >/dev/null || echo "Install jq: brew install jq (macOS) | sudo apt install jq (Debian/Ubuntu)"
The checks also need $SLACK_BOT_TOKEN and $SLACK_APP_TOKEN in the
environment. Load them from the user's .env before running any check
that references them:
set -a; . ~/.claude/channels/slack/.env; set +a
If the user prefers not to export the tokens (some shells leak env to child processes / process listings), substitute the literal token values inline — the doctor commands tolerate either form.
Checks
Run all in order:
- State directory exists:
~/.claude/channels/slack/is a directory with mode0700. .envexists, is mode0600, owned by current user..envcontains both tokens with valid prefixes (xoxb-andxapp-).- Bot token is live:
curl -s -H "Authorization: Bearer $SLACK_BOT_TOKEN" https://slack.com/api/auth.test | jq -e '.ok == true'. Reports thebot_idandteamif live; "invalid_auth" / "token_revoked" / "account_inactive" if not. - App token has
connections:write:curl -s -X POST -H "Authorization: Bearer $SLACK_APP_TOKEN" https://slack.com/api/apps.connections.open | jq -e '.ok == true and (.url | startswith("wss://"))'. Expectsok: trueand awss://URL. Failure modes: "not_authed" (token missing), "missing_scope" (token lacksconnections:write), "token_revoked" (regenerate). access.jsonexists, is mode0600, parses as valid JSON:[ -f ~/.claude/channels/slack/access.json ] && jq empty ~/.claude/channels/slack/access.json.allowFromis non-empty:jq -e '.allowFrom | length > 0' ~/.claude/channels/slack/access.json. If empty, user has not completed Step 5.- Audit log integrity: if
audit.logexists, runbun server.ts --verify-audit-log ~/.claude/channels/slack/audit.log. Report hash-chain status. - Claude Code version ≥ v2.1.80 and
claude.ailogin present:claude --versionandclaude auth status. - Bot is in channel(s) configured in
access.json.channels: for each opted-in channel,curl -s -H "Authorization: Bearer $SLACK_BOT_TOKEN" "https://slack.com/api/conversations.members?channel=$CHANNEL_ID" | jq -e --arg bot "$BOT_USER_ID" '.members | index($bot) != null'. THIS catches the silent-killer Step 2 omission.

Mode: repair
Auto-fix the issues doctor found that are safely fixable:
| Doctor finding | Repair action |
|---|---|
| State dir missing | mkdir -p ~/.claude/channels/slack && chmod 0700 ~/.claude/channels/slack |
.env perms wrong |
chmod 0600 ~/.claude/channels/slack/.env |
access.json perms wrong |
chmod 0600 ~/.claude/channels/slack/access.json |
access.json corrupt JSON |
TS=$(date +%s); mv ~/.claude/channels/slack/access.json ~/.claude/channels/slack/access.json.broken.$TS && echo '{ "allowFrom": [], "channels": {}, "pending": [] }' > ~/.claude/channels/slack/access.json && chmod 0600 ~/.claude/channels/slack/access.json |
| Audit log hash break | DO NOT repair — surface for incident review (this means tampering or write loss) |
| Bot not in channel | Cannot fix from the terminal — print the exact Slack click-path |
| Token invalid | Cannot fix — instruct user to regenerate at api.slack.com/apps |
NEVER auto-modify access.json content beyond the corrupt-restart case
above. NEVER auto-modify the audit log. Both are append-only / engineer-edit-only.
After repair, re-run doctor and show before/after.
Mode: manifest
Generate a Slack app manifest JSON that pre-configures all 8 OAuth scopes and 4 event subscriptions in one import. Saves a fresh user ~10 minutes of UI clicking and eliminates the "did I add the right scopes" failure mode.
Write slack-app-manifest.json to the user's current directory:
{
"display_information": {
"name": "Claude Code Channel",
"description": "Bridge between Claude Code and Slack via Socket Mode + MCP",
"background_color": "#1a1a1a"
},
"features": {
"bot_user": {
"display_name": "Claude Code",
"always_online": true
}
},
"oauth_config": {
"scopes": {
"bot": [
"chat:write",
"channels:history",
"groups:history",
"im:history",
"reactions:write",
"files:read",
"files:write",
"users:read"
]
}
},
"settings": {
"event_subscriptions": {
"bot_events": [
"message.im",
"message.channels",
"message.groups",
"app_mention"
]
},
"interactivity": {
"is_enabled": true
},
"socket_mode_enabled": true,
"org_deploy_enabled": false,
"token_rotation_enabled": false
}
}
Then print:
✅ Wrote slack-app-manifest.json
Next steps:
1. Open https://api.slack.com/apps
2. Click "Create New App" → "From an app manifest"
3. Choose your workspace
4. Paste the contents of slack-app-manifest.json
5. Click "Next" → "Create"
6. On the next screen: "Install to Workspace" → "Allow"
7. Copy the Bot Token (xoxb-...) from "OAuth & Permissions"
8. Copy the App-Level Token (xapp-...) from "Basic Information" → "App-Level Tokens"
(You may need to generate it; required scope: connections:write)
9. Run: /slack-channel:install
(it will pick up from Step 2 — adding the bot to a channel)

Error Handling
- Prerequisite failures (Step 0) — print the recovery command, wait for the user to fix, re-check. Never proceed on a broken prerequisite.
- Silence on the round-trip (Step 6 /
verify) — almost always the silent-killer Step 2 omission (bot not in channel). Rundoctor; check 10 catches it and prints the exact Slack click-path. - Token failures (
invalid_auth,token_revoked,missing_scope) — cannot be repaired locally; instruct the user to regenerate tokens at api.slack.com/apps, then re-run/slack-channel:configure. - Corrupt
access.json—repairarchives it asaccess.json.broken.<timestamp>and writes a fresh empty file; pairing must be redone. - Audit-log hash break — never auto-repair; surface for incident review (it means tampering or write loss).
- The full silent-failure catalog with recovery steps lives in
references/troubleshooting.md.
